While Llanfairfechan Train Station captures the charm of simplicity, it offers several essential amenities to ensure a seamless travel experience. Though there is no ticket office or ticket machines on site, travelers can securely purchase and plan their journeys online. For those needing assistance or information about departures, there's a dedicated helpline available.
The station prioritizes accessibility, offering step-free access to platforms via convenient pathways and ramps, making it simple for passengers with mobility needs to navigate between Chester-bound Platform 1 and Holyhead-bound Platform 2. Public seating is provided, ensuring a comfortable wait for your train, though there are no waiting rooms or first-class lounges.

Berkswell Station, while not the largest or most equipped, offers essential facilities to meet the needs of its passengers. For purchasing tickets, travelers can visit the ticket office during limited hours throughout the week—be sure to catch it open from 7:00 AM to 1:00 PM on weekdays, although Fridays and Saturdays offer expanded hours. Alternatively, there are ticket machines available to purchase or collect tickets bought online. However, keep in mind that no accessible ticket machines are present, and for those with hearing impairments, an induction loop is available.
While the station lacks amenities such as refreshment facilities, waiting rooms, or accessible toilets, passengers can find comfort in the seating areas provided. Accessibility is partially catered for with step-free access classified under category B1, meaning users should anticipate ramps and street-crossing for platform interchange.
